Give appropriate scientific reasons for The electrical conductivity of acetic acid is less in comparison to the electrical conductivity of dilute sulphuric acid at a given concentration.
Advertisements
उत्तर
Sulphuric acid is a strong acid compared to acetic acid. A strong acid has more ions than a weak one, and so, its solution will be a better electrical conductor than a weak acid. So, the electrical conductivity of acetic acid is less in comparison of electric conductivity of sulphuric acid.
